Text Box: A drain seal is required on negative-pressure (draw through) HVAC systems to ensure proper operation.  Without the drain seal, the drain line sucks in outside air and impedes or prevents condensate flow.
Whenever an HVAC system is not providing cooling for a few weeks, no moisture is being removed from the air.  This means there is no continuous supply of water to the P-trap and the trap becomes “dry”.  This effectively removes the drain seal that is critically important to negative pressure HVAC systems.
What causes “dry-trap” syndrome?
Condensate evaporation
Condensate leakage


The negative pressure in a typical HVAC system exceeds the depth of the drain pan.  This prevents condensate to flow in a dry trap and pan over flow occurs.  The result is commonly seen in flooded floors and Text Box: “Dry-Trap” Syndrome

Instead of the standard P-trap installation, Drain-Plus is installed at the end of the condensate line on the main and auxiliary drains.

 

The unique design of Drain-Plus allows it to maintain a drain seal whether condensate is present or not.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

By sealing the condensate line, no outside contaminates can be sucked into the system.  Since the condensate line is not under any negative pressure, water is able to flow unimpeded. 

 

 

Drain-Plus completely eliminates any “dry-trap” syndrome conditions or effects.
